SCR urea metering system design and control strategy

Currently, energy-saving cars of the subject as a universal worldwide attention for the people, in order to reduce vehicle emissions of harmful gases endanger the environment, countries in the world have adopted a more stringent emission regulations.To meet the imminent implementation of the State Ⅳ standard, domestic R & D solutions. In this paper, catalytic reduction system (SCR) of the operating mechanism, through a combination of experimental and theoretical research methods, post-processing platform built SCR, based on independent innovation in the design of SCR's core components: exhaust after treatment urea solution and air mixture metering pump systems, is currently in performance testing and calibration phase. In addition, the author's major work done: 1. In the SCR on the basis of the platform, the control strategy and car auto diagnostic system (OBD) diagnostic strategy simulation designed to verify the rationality and effectiveness of the strategy. 2. The subject of using CAN bus for data communication and control, in order to make the engine electronic control unit (ECU), urea injection control unit (DCU), GROUDFUS urea metering pumps and other VDO NOx-Sensor data bus node effective interaction validation control node strategy is effective. J1939 CAN communication protocol for communication protocols and communication theory and computer simulation software in CANoe J1939 protocol development of in-depth study and research, in the simulation environment to create a consistent communication protocol J1939 virtual network, and complete use of the virtual network node of the actual testing, to achieve a practical hardware and virtual nodes and virtual instrument DCU communication nodes, communication test results are satisfactory, the development of communication module to meet the requirements of real-time communication. Shorten the development cycle and reduce development costs. 3. And the other members of Task Force set up a bench test system SCR, and conducted a preliminary test data analysis and calibration, test results show that the subject of solutions to meet the national stage Ⅳ emission regulations.
